Moving Day Essentials: Your Complete Checklist For A Smooth Move

Moving to a new home can be an exciting yet stressful experience. Whether you’re relocating across town or to a different state, there are numerous tasks to handle, from packing your belongings to ensuring your new place is ready. With proper preparation and a well-organized checklist, you can make your move as smooth and efficient as possible.
​
In this blog, we’ll provide you with a comprehensive moving day checklist that covers everything from the first steps of planning to the final details on moving day itself. By staying organized and preparing ahead of time, you’ll be able to reduce stress, minimize surprises, and ensure a seamless transition to your new home.
1. Start Planning Early
The key to a smooth move is early preparation. Ideally, you should start planning at least 4-6 weeks before your move. Starting early gives you plenty of time to take care of the necessary tasks and avoid the last-minute scramble. Here’s what you should focus on in the early stages of the moving process:
  • Create a Moving Timeline: Establish a timeline for packing, arranging for movers, and getting everything ready for moving day. Break down tasks into smaller, manageable steps to avoid feeling overwhelmed.

  • Book Professional Movers or Rent a Truck: If you’re hiring professional movers, book them as early as possible. If you’re moving yourself, reserve a rental truck for the dates you need.

  • Declutter: Go through your belongings and decide what to keep, sell, donate, or throw away. The fewer items you move, the easier your job will be.

2. Packing and Organizing
Packing can be one of the most time-consuming aspects of moving. To save time and effort on moving day, make sure you pack well in advance. Here’s how to organize the packing process:
  • Start Packing Non-Essential Items Early: Begin by packing items that you won’t need immediately, such as seasonal clothing, books, and décor. Pack a little each day to avoid last-minute stress.

  • Label Boxes Clearly: Label each box with the room it belongs to and a brief description of its contents. This will make unpacking at your new home much easier and more organized.

  • Use Quality Packing Materials: Ensure your belongings are protected during the move by using sturdy boxes, bubble wrap, packing peanuts, and other packing materials.

  • Pack a Moving Essentials Box: Set aside a box or bag of essentials that you’ll need immediately upon arrival, such as toiletries, a change of clothes, important documents, and basic kitchen supplies. This will save you time digging through boxes once you’ve arrived at your new home.

3. Arrange for Utility Transfers
Don’t forget to set up utilities for your new home and cancel or transfer those at your old one. Here’s a checklist of services to arrange:
  • Electricity and Gas: Contact your utility companies to transfer or set up accounts for your new home. Schedule the activation of services to ensure they’re working by your move-in day.

  • Water and Sewage: Ensure water services are active, as well as any necessary sewage or garbage services.

  • Internet and Cable: Contact your provider to schedule installation and transfer services. Ensure you’re all set up before moving in.

  • Change of Address: Update your address with the post office, banks, and other important institutions to ensure that your mail is forwarded to your new location.

4. On Moving Day: What to Do
Moving day has arrived! With everything packed and ready to go, it’s time to execute your plan. Here are some tips to help things run smoothly on the big day:
  • Get an Early Start: Begin as early as possible to avoid rushing. Make sure to have breakfast and be well-rested the night before. This will help you maintain energy throughout the day.

  • Keep Your Valuables Close: Keep important documents, valuables (such as jewelry), and essentials with you. Do not pack these items in the moving truck.

  • Supervise the Moving Process: If you’re hiring movers, supervise the process and ensure that everything is handled with care. Double-check that all boxes and furniture are accounted for before the truck departs.

  • Take Inventory: Before the truck leaves, take a detailed inventory of all your items to ensure everything has been loaded. This is especially important if you’re moving long-distance or using professional movers.

5. Settling into Your New Home
Once you arrive at your new home, the real work begins. Here’s how to handle the unpacking process to ensure a smooth transition:
  • Start with the Essentials: Unpack your essentials box first. This will give you everything you need to function immediately, including toiletries, kitchen supplies, and clothes.

  • Unpack Room by Room: Start with one room at a time and organize your belongings as you go. Focus on the bedrooms, kitchen, and bathroom before tackling other areas like the garage or basement.

  • Check for Damages: Inspect your belongings and furniture for any damage that may have occurred during the move. If anything is damaged, file a claim with your moving company or insurance provider.

6. Don’t Forget Renters Insurance
While a lot of attention is given to the physical aspects of moving, it’s also crucial to consider the protection of your belongings once you're settled into your new home. This is where renters insurance comes in.

Renters insurance is essential for protecting your personal belongings from unexpected events, such as theft, fire, water damage, or vandalism. It also provides liability protection in case someone is injured in your rental property. Without renters insurance, you could be left covering the cost of replacing your personal property out of pocket, which can be a significant financial burden.

Additionally, most landlords require renters insurance as part of the lease agreement. It’s a small investment that provides peace of mind knowing that your belongings and liability are covered. Before moving, be sure to either get renters insurance or update your current policy to reflect your new living situation.

7. Take Time to Explore Your New Area
Once the unpacking is done, take some time to familiarize yourself with your new neighborhood. Find the closest grocery store, pharmacy, and other local amenities. It’s also a great idea to introduce yourself to your neighbors, as this can help you feel more at home in your new community.
